Improved Productivity & Performance Visibility
One of the most impactful Employee Monitoring pros of employee monitoring is improved visibility into productivity. Managers can see how work hours are distributed across tasks, applications, and projects. This insight helps identify inefficiencies, repetitive tasks, and workflow bottlenecks before they become serious issues.
For employees, visibility into their own work patterns encourages accountability and self-improvement. When individuals understand how their time is spent, they can adjust habits, reduce distractions, and prioritize important tasks more effectively. Enhanced Accountability & Transparent Work Culture
Accountability thrives in environments where expectations are clear and consistent. Employee monitoring helps establish objective benchmarks for performance, attendance, and task completion. This reduces reliance on assumptions or subjective evaluations.

Fair & Data-Driven Performance Evaluations
Traditional performance reviews often rely on memory or subjective opinions, which can lead to bias. Employee monitoring introduces objective data through employee task tracking into performance evaluations, making reviews more accurate and fair.

Compliance, Security, & Risk Reduction
Employee monitoring also supports compliance with organizational policies and security standards. By tracking activity patterns, businesses can identify potential risks such as data misuse, policy violations, or unusual behavior early.
